Per the USDA soil survey, 21.2% of surveyed land in Burlington County carries a prime-farmland designation (including conditional classes such as "prime if drained"), with a further 10.6% classed as farmland of statewide importance. The county's most extensive soil is Atsion sand. Soil quality varies parcel by parcel — check the exact land:
